About Us
Core Connections Psychology Centre is a psychologist-led practice providing psychotherapy and assessment services in Collingwood, Newmarket, and virtually across Ontario.
While we work with children, adolescents, adults, and families, couples therapy is a core specialty of our practice. We are passionate about helping couples repair attachment injuries, improve communication, strengthen emotional connection, and navigate life's most difficult transitions.
Our clinical philosophy is grounded in systemic, relational, and attachment-based approaches, with Emotion Focused Therapy (EFT) serving as the foundation of much of our work. We welcome clinicians who integrate other evidence-based modalities—including Gottman Method, CBT, ACT, DBT, EMDR, IFS, and Narrative Therapy—to provide individualized care.

Compensation
Compensation ranges from approximately $114–$150 per completed clinical hour, depending on registration status, experience, and service type.
Position Type
Independent contractor position.
Schedule Expectations
Clinicians are required to offer:
- A minimum of three 5-hour shifts per week
- At least one evening (3–8pm) or weekend (Saturday or Sunday 10–3pm) shift
- In-person availability at our Collingwood office two to three days per week
Both virtual and in-person work are available.
What You’ll Do
- Provide evidence-based psychotherapy with couples as a primary area of practice
- Conduct comprehensive relationship assessments and treatment planning
- Support couples experiencing communication challenges, attachment injuries, conflict, infidelity, parenting stress, intimacy concerns, and relationship transitions
- Maintain an individual caseload based on your areas of competence and interest
- Offer complimentary consultation calls to prospective clients
- Participate in weekly consultation groups and continuing education
- Collaborate with a supportive multidisciplinary clinical team
What You’ll Need
- Master's degree or doctoral degree in Psychology, Counselling, or Social Work
- Registration in good standing with CPBAO, CRPO, or OCSWSSW
- Professional liability insurance
- Minimum 2-3 years of experience providing couples therapy in private practice, community mental health, or another clinical setting
- Experience using evidence-based couples approaches such as EFT, Gottman Method, Integrative Behavioral Couple Therapy, or equivalent relational models
- Strong assessment, case conceptualization, and relationship intervention skills
- Experience with children, adolescents, and/or families is considered an asset
- Warm, collaborative, relational, and client-centred therapeutic style
